Is the weekly Brand Fund contribution uniform for all Southern Steer franchisees?
Southern_Steer Franchise · 2025 FDDAnswer from 2025 FDD Document
We reserve the right to establish a Brand Fund upon 30 days prior notice to You. You will pay a weekly contribution in the amount of 1% of Gross Revenue ("Brand Fund Contribution"). The weekly contribution is uniform to all franchisees. Neither We nor our affiliates contribute to the Brand Fund. The Brand Fund Contribution will be deposited by Us into a segregated commercial or savings bank account ("Brand Fund"). The Brand Fund Contribution will not be credited towards Your Local Advertising obligation or any contribution to a Local Advertising Cooperative.
Source: Item 11 — ITEM. 11 FRANCHISOR'S ASSISTANCE, ADVERTISING, COMPUTER SYSTEMS AND TRAINING (FDD pages 26–35)
What This Means (2025 FDD)
According to the 2025 Southern Steer Franchise Disclosure Document, the weekly Brand Fund contribution is uniform for all franchisees. Each franchisee is required to pay 1% of their gross revenue on a weekly basis. This contribution is referred to as the "Brand Fund Contribution." Neither Southern Steer nor its affiliates contribute to this fund.
The Brand Fund is used for various advertising and public relations expenditures, including media advertising, media relations salaries, administrative costs, direct response literature, social media, direct mailings, brochures, field visits, the annual Brand Conference, surveys, and agency costs. Southern Steer has the discretion to place advertising in local, regional, or national media, including print, direct mail, radio, online media, e-mail, social media, or television.
Southern Steer will deposit the Brand Fund Contribution into a segregated commercial or savings bank account. Franchisees can request an annual unaudited financial statement for the Brand Fund to see how the funds were spent during the past fiscal year. The Brand Fund contribution is separate from and does not count towards any local advertising obligations or contributions to a Local Advertising Cooperative.
